anxiety can affect your whole body in so many different ways, it can cause chest pain's numbness, a feeling of being unbalanced or dizzy, some people have even felt like they were having heart attacks yet it was only anxiety causing the chest pain, some people feel numb in the finger tips and weird pressure/pains on there arm's the list goes on but this is nothing serious. i think if your really worried about it you should see your gp but my personal opinion is that there is nothing to worry about.:hugs:
